ProcedureTo Prevent Service Shutdown When a User Logs Out on Windows

By default, the Java Virtual Machine (JVM) receives signals from Windows that indicate that Windows is shutting down, or that a user is logging out of Windows, which causes the system to shut itself down cleanly. This behavior causes the GlassFish Server service to shut down. To prevent the service from shutting down when a user logs out, you must set the -Xrs Java VM option.

  1. Add the following line to the section of the as-install\domains\domain-name\config\domain.xml file that defines Java VM options:

    <jvm-options>-Xrs</jvm-options>
  2. If the GlassFish Server service is running, restart the service for your changes to take effect.
